我有打開TCP偵聽器的特定設備的IP地址。 (但在文檔中我找不到默認端口號。)查找端口號
有什麼方法可以找到設備打開連接的端口號嗎?
System.Net.Sockets.TcpClient client = new System.Net.Sockets.TcpClient(); client.Connect(ipAddress,port);
我有打開TCP偵聽器的特定設備的IP地址。 (但在文檔中我找不到默認端口號。)查找端口號
有什麼方法可以找到設備打開連接的端口號嗎?
System.Net.Sockets.TcpClient client = new System.Net.Sockets.TcpClient(); client.Connect(ipAddress,port);
總之,沒有。
除非它使用的是known protocol它可以是1024到65535之間的任何值。除非IANA正式給予指定,否則不存在「默認」。
認爲你的答案會有幫助,因爲我發現它使用RSIB或VXI-11協議。 – user3548808
使用像https://www.heise.de/download/product/portscan-70308這樣的端口掃描器掃描打開的端口。
請分享有關設備和/或軟件的信息。 – codelab